In firefox my dropdown menu renders the spacing fine on my links but in IE7 only the padding or height seems to be doubled or something creating extra space. This problem causes the links to push past the height of the mega dropdown so people can’t click on them.
I’m sure plenty of people have had this happen to them before but I can’t figure it out. The vertical spacing on the links works fine in all modern browsers except IE7 where it has more vertical spacing. Any ideas?
Could sound like the problem with w3c box-model and the way the old IE (quirks mode) calculates width/height.
Try to google for quirks mode height problems, and you will find a lot of possible solutions.
